The overview below groups typical Building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Sparta,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Repair Costs - Typical expenses for foundation repair services can range from around $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age and the repair method used. Minor repairs may be closer to the lower end, while extensive work can approach the higher end of the range.
Average Price Range - The average cost for foundation stabilization or crack repair services generally falls between $3,000 and $6,000. Factors such as soil condition and foundation type influence the final cost estimates provided by local service providers.
Cost Factors - The total cost varies based on the size of the foundation, severity of issues, and the repair techniques required. For example, underpinning or piering may cost between $1,000 and $3,000 per pier, depending on the project scope.
Additional Expenses - Some repairs may include additional costs for excavation, drainage improvements, or waterproofing, which can add several thousand dollars to the overall project. Contact local pros for detailed estimates tailored to specific foundation need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ation problems?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, doors and windows that stick or don’t close properly, and gaps around window or door frames.
How do foundation repair services typically address issues? Local contractors may use methods such as underpinning, slabjacking, or pier installation to stabilize and level the foundation.
Is foundation repair nec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; however, significant or growing cracks should be evaluated by a professional to determine if intervention is needed.
How long does foundation repair usually take? The duration varies depending on the extent of the damage and the repair method, but most proj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
